The following errata report has been submitted for RFC9802, "Use of the HSS and XMSS Hash-Based Signature Algorithms in Internet X.509 Public Key Infrastructure". -------------------------------------- You may review the report below and at: https://www.rfc-editor.org/errata/eid8721 -------------------------------------- Type: Editorial Reported by: Jim Goodman <jimg@crypto4a.com> Section: 4.2 and 4.3 Original Text ------------- registered in the "Leighton-Micali Signatures (LMS)" registry [IANA-XMSS]. Corrected Text -------------- registered in the "XMSS: Extended Hash-Based Signatures" registry [IANA-XMSS]. Notes ----- Simply typo that appears both in section 4.2 and 4.3.
